Output 30dd5a5887665b6b4a5a521ec73c501746594f0f86cbef8aa01ce3b3fd0375dd:1

value
66813214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d88ab3f81ac563cbb49961dc29b378f986e293b4 OP_EQUAL
address
MTe8M7sTnTaZNyTeV63cgkjby1pugcc3AN
transaction
30dd5a5887665b6b4a5a521ec73c501746594f0f86cbef8aa01ce3b3fd0375dd
spent
true